Eve-SMLM: A Python package for single molecule localization microscopy from event-based sensors
Project description
EVE - General-purpose software for eveSMLM localization
About EVE
EVE is a user-interfaced software package that provides several methods to localize emitters from single molecule localization microscopy (SMLM) experiments performed on event-based sensors (eveSMLM).
For full information about EVE, please look at the corresponding scientific manuscript: "EVE is an open modular data analysis software for event-based localization microscopy" by Laura M. Weber$^‡$, Koen J.A. Martens$^‡$, Clément Cabriel, Joel J. Gates, Manon Albecq, Fredrik Vermeulen, Katharina Hein, Ignacio Izeddin, and Ulrike Endesfelder.
Event-based data differs fundamentally from conventional camera images. Unlike traditional sensors, event-based sensors only capture intensity changes, registering them as either positive (when intensity surpasses a predefined threshold) or negative events (when intensity drops below a predefined threshold). As a result, only a list of x and y pixel coordinate pairs is stored together with the detected event polarities and timestamps.
EVE is designed to quickly and directly process and analyse event-based single molecule data. The event-based data analysis is divided into two main parts:
- Candidate Finding: The complete event-list is searched for characteristic event clusters that are generated by blinking fluorophores. Potential candidate clusters are then extracted and returned for further processing.
- Candidate Fitting: The x,y,(z),t-localization is determined for each candidate cluster.
- Postprocessing and Evaluation: This module includes various analytical routines to process and interpret the data.
Project details
Release history Release notifications | RSS feed
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
File details
Details for the file eve_smlm-0.2.1.tar.gz
.
File metadata
- Download URL: eve_smlm-0.2.1.tar.gz
- Upload date:
- Size: 4.9 MB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/5.1.1 CPython/3.9.18
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 3b6b0d173f08371e39d7115d8621b8af614aae2efc32c1a7e7b52b7f42509668 |
|
MD5 | e6e6c8c1b8814f50df0f223bc18a1780 |
|
BLAKE2b-256 | 0745e88508f9fa83dbf2252b74fcc5456a7944d58caa514188201b2d7a53a84b |
File details
Details for the file eve_SMLM-0.2.1-py3-none-any.whl
.
File metadata
- Download URL: eve_SMLM-0.2.1-py3-none-any.whl
- Upload date:
- Size: 5.0 MB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/5.1.1 CPython/3.9.18
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| abde44a77ef7bea25392b83abbfd4a80b0030f00047298522ef3fbc651ec1f80 |
|
MD5 | 31a5923519a56483f8c8d837fbd81ef6 |
|
BLAKE2b-256 | 92a5ffa9453a9f1df142c31948737c4f4e40abf7fc3959e84cf780f8b3279efd |